Moonshot AI has launched its Kimi K3 model, a 2.8-trillion-parameter Mixture-of-Experts architecture with a 1 million token context window. The model is positioned as a cost-effective alternative to competitors like GPT-5.6 and Claude Fable 5, offering significant savings on API usage, particularly for high-volume applications. Kimi K3 also features a novel prompt caching mechanism that further reduces costs for repeated contexts, and access is available through the Yingsuan AI unified gateway, which offers compatibility with the OpenAI SDK.
